設計原則
- @material-ui/core:
Material-UI 遵循 Google 的 Material Design 指導原則,提供了一套一致的設計語言和組件,幫助開發者創建符合現代設計標準的應用。
- @chakra-ui/react:
Chakra UI 的設計原則強調可訪問性和簡單性。它使用 CSS-in-JS 的方法,讓開發者可以輕鬆地創建可重用的組件,並且支持主題化,便於快速調整樣式。
UI 組件庫是用於快速構建用戶界面的工具,提供了一組可重用的組件和樣式,幫助開發者創建一致且美觀的應用程序界面。這些庫通常包含按鈕、表單、對話框等組件,並提供主題化和樣式自定義的功能,以滿足不同的設計需求。使用這些庫可以顯著提高開發效率,並確保應用程序的可維護性和一致性。
Material-UI 遵循 Google 的 Material Design 指導原則,提供了一套一致的設計語言和組件,幫助開發者創建符合現代設計標準的應用。
Chakra UI 的設計原則強調可訪問性和簡單性。它使用 CSS-in-JS 的方法,讓開發者可以輕鬆地創建可重用的組件,並且支持主題化,便於快速調整樣式。
選擇 Material-UI 如果你希望遵循 Google 的 Material Design 指導原則,並需要一個功能豐富的庫,支持多種組件和樣式。Material-UI 提供了強大的自定義功能和豐富的組件,適合需要高度可定制的企業級應用。
選擇 Chakra UI 如果你需要一個簡單易用、具有良好可訪問性的組件庫,並且希望能夠快速構建響應式和可定制的界面。Chakra UI 提供了靈活的主題系統和組件,適合需要快速原型設計的項目。